Job Responsibilities
- Provide legal defense services for assigned misdemeanor and gross misdemeanor cases.
- Deliver constitutionally effective assistance of counsel in compliance with state and federal standards.
- Conduct case investigation, legal research, negotiation, motions practice, and trial representation as required.
- Maintain accurate time records and submit monthly invoices for services rendered.
- Communicate effectively with clients, the Court, prosecutors, and City staff.
Qualifications
- Active membership in good standing with the Washington State Bar Association (WSBA).
- Experience with criminal defense, preferably at the misdemeanor level.
- Able to manage cases independently and ethically.
- Commitment to indigent defense and constitutional standards of representation.
Miscellaneous Information
- Compensation: $100.00 per hour
- No limit on the number of hours that may be billed per case.
- Routine expenses (e.g., subpoena service fees) reimbursed at actual cost, up to $50 per referral.
- Reimbursable Non-Routine Expenses (with preauthorization): Medical or psychiatric evaluations, expert witness fees, interpreters and translators, investigative services, polygraph, forensic, and other scientific testing, records such as medical, school, birth, DMV, and 911/audio logs (individual items must cost $75 or less), any additional expenses the Court deems necessary for investigation, preparation, or presentation of a case. Preauthorized expenses are reimbursed within 60 calendar days of submission.
